Kinky-Curly Review



So with all of the hype with Kinky-Curly hair products going on, I had to try myself to see what was all of the hype about. I tried the Come Clean Shampoo and the Knot Today Leave-In Conditioner. The products are sold at Target, Whole Foods, and online. The price does vary and I paid $9.99 for both the shampoo and conditioner. My verdict is that, both of the shampoo and conditioner worked wonders for my hair. The Come Clean Shampoo cleaned my hair very well and when I added the Knot Today Leave-In Conditioner, it was just the icing on the cake with my curls. It defined each curl and left my hair very soft and untangled. I am very pleased with the product and looking forward to using it more in the future. I have already used the Curling Custard and my hair loves that as well. I would most definitely recommend the products to all of my natural hair lovelies!

My Hair Relationship with EVOO








As most of us hair fanatics know, that we don't just use Extra Virgin Olive Oil (EVOO)just for cooking, we also use it for our hair. I for one swear by EVOO for my hair. Now that I have color as well as highlights, that is critical for my hair. I have to admit, that I am a product junkie and I have been trying different kinds of oils for my hair but, all of the time, I am heading right back to EVOO. It also helps my hair when it is humid outside to reduce the fizz. I take about a quarter size in my hand and apply to my roots down to the ends. It is light and it does not weigh my hair down.
